Social divided on Emis Killa and the comparison between Riccione and Marseille . “Just to stay on the subject, Riccione has become Marseille anyway. Once young people used to go there to have fun, families too. Now after 18: 00 if you are a good guy you must be afraid to take a walk along the promenade. It takes beatings in the knees “, the words of the rapper yesterday on Twitter.
